The output volume on my HP laptop is low... how can I boost it..

I currently have an HP laptop here and the output volume is pretty low. I have checked all the setting and it's still pretty weak.

I was wondering if their is some kinda of volume boost software to increase the volume to my headphones.

Do you have any suggestions?

a lot of laptops have a low output to save energy but im surprised the volume is low using headphones, maybe the headphones are not much good. did you check the volume control on the headphones, some do have one. some software can boost the volume but you may get distortion, vlc media player has a volume boost for playing music and videos.

It sounds like it's just quiet. Any software fixes will be bogus as it will just be adding gain.

Get a head phone preamp:

Tell me a few things...is this something new that just started to happen? Try using someone else's headphones also just to make sure nothing is wrong with yours.

I am assuming you have checked all the computer settings such as clicking the speaker icon and checking all the advanced settings?

After reboot if still the same, try reinstalling the drivers.

A lot of times you can find hidden extra settings to mess with (find out who made the audio adapter and download the software for it) if you need to boost the audio output.. and if you end up needing it, there is software out there that will do it.
